I wish they would update the college plate designs. They are the only series to not be modified (other than the ISU and UNI logos when they were changed) since the 80's. Even the official state/county/city and firefighter plates have had a minor font change since 1997.

They probably won't update the college plates now though, since they introduced private college plates so recently.
